Jean Seberg. Actress: Breathless. Jean Dorothy Seberg was born in Marshalltown, Iowa, to substitute teacher Dorothy Arline (Benson) and pharmacist Edward Waldemar Seberg. Her father was of Swedish descent and her mother was of English and German ancestry. One month before her 18th birthday, Jean landed the title role in Otto Preminger's Saint Joan (1957) after a much-publicized contest.

Otto Preminger Seberg made her film debut in the title role of Joan of Arc in Saint Joan (1957), based on the George Bernard Shaw play, having been chosen from among 18,000 hopefuls by director Otto Preminger in a $150,000 talent search. Her name was entered by a neighbor. [17] [20]

A true ingenue, the only acting Seberg had done up to the point of Saint Joan had been one season of summer stock performances.. Due in part to the highly publicized search for the star of Saint Joan, the film and Seberg herself were subjected to heavy media scrutiny.As such, upon the film's highly anticipated release, both Jean Seberg and the film were met with cool to negative reviews.

Jean Seberg mysteriously disappeared on the night of 30 August 1979. Her decomposing body was found after nine days in her car, wrapped in a blanket. Seberg is a 2019 political thriller film directed by Benedict Andrews, from a screenplay by Joe Shrapnel and Anna Waterhouse based on the life of Jean Seberg.It stars Kristen Stewart, Jack O'Connell, Margaret Qualley, Zazie Beetz, Anthony Mackie, and Vince Vaughn.. It had its world premiere at the Venice Film Festival on August 30, 2019. It was released in the United Kingdom on January 10.
